New here. i have a Smeg SUK92MFX5 range cooker and it appears as if the fan oven element or fan motor has broken.
i am looking for advice as to what I need to do about it and how much I should expect to pay to get it repaired.

Well a big thanks to this site for supplying the element for a great price and quickly.
The great news is that I received the element and it is now replaced and working fine.
The procedure was very straight forward.
At the back of the oven there are two bolts that can be unscrewed by hand/pliers or large screw driver (whatever it takes )
Then slide out the metal piece covering the back panel. It will come out very easily. You will then see the element. It is screwed in with three screws (standard sized) undo these and it will then allow the element to move slightly, don’t pull it hard, it’s attached to the wires with blade connectors. These come through a small slot in the back. Mine was connected as follows.
LEFT
|—Orange & white on the left most connector
|—
|
|—Green & yellow on the middle connector
|
|—Solid blue on the right side of the middle
|—Blue & white on the very right hand side
RIGHTRemove the connectors carefully checking if they match what I describe, if not note them down to be safe, don’t want any surprises
Then just attach the new one and then reassemble by doing the above steps in reverse.
